Understanding Chronic Low Back Pain


Chronic low back pain is defined as pain persisting for more than 12 weeks. It's a common problem, affecting millions of people worldwide. Various factors can contribute to chronic low back pain, including:

  • Muscle strain or weakness

  • Structural Problems such as disc disease and arthritis

  • Overall Physical and Mental Health

  • Poor posture

  • Beliefs and understanding about pain


Physiotherapy: Your Partner in Back Pain Recovery


Physiotherapy offers a safe and effective approach to managing chronic low back pain. Here's how physiotherapy can help you:

  • Reduced Pain and Improved Function: Physiotherapists use a combination of techniques to decrease pain intensity and improve your ability to perform daily activities without limitations.

  • Enhanced Mobility and Flexibility: Targeted exercises and manual therapy techniques can increase your range of motion and flexibility, making movement easier and more enjoyable.

  • Reduced Reliance on Medication: Physiotherapy can help you manage pain without relying heavily on pain medication, potentially reducing side effects.

  • Prevents Future Pain Episodes: Learning proper posture, movement mechanics, and core strengthening exercises can help prevent future back problems.

Cognitive Functional Therapy (CFT): Addressing the Mind-Body Connection


CFT complements physiotherapy by acknowledging the role of thoughts, beliefs, and behaviors in chronic pain. Here's how CFT can benefit you:

  • Breaking the Pain Cycle: CFT helps you identify unhelpful thought patterns and develop coping mechanisms to break the cycle of fear, avoidance, and worsening pain.

  • Building Confidence in Movement: Through graded exposure, CFT encourages you to gradually return to activities you might be avoiding due to pain. This improves confidence in your body's ability to move safely and reduces fear-related avoidance.

  • Pain Management Strategies: CFT equips you with tools like relaxation techniques and mindfulness exercises to manage pain more effectively, reducing reliance on medication.
